3740 Togo Road,Wayzata,Minnesota <br /> April 17,2014 <br /> Page 2 of 3 <br /> The design of the wall system assumes the following: <br /> - Soil conditions: Sandy Silt/Clay,friction angle=30.0 degrees,unit weight of 120.0 lb/ft3 <br /> - Allowable soil bearing capacity=2,000 psf <br /> - No external surcharge loading behind walls <br /> j - Slope at bottom of wall= 10:1; Slope at top= 10:1 <br /> - Minimum embedment depth=6" <br /> - Boulder Type: 12"-30" <br /> Direct concentrated surface drainage away from the walls. The wall design was performed using the <br /> design guidelines presented in the third edition of the"Design Manual for Segmental Retaining Walls" <br /> (DMSRW)published by NCMA in 2009. If soil conditions,proposed wall layouts,or other design <br /> parameters vary from that assumed, a revised analysis may be needed.
